Education costs across the U.S. are at their highest, and may continue to rise for some time. The national average for college tuition is $31,395 for 4 year institutions, and $23,401 for 2 year institutions.(Per year.) This information is taken directly from http://nces.ed.gov/fastfacts/display.asp?id=76.
The Federal Pell Grant at maximum grants a student $5,550 per year. Therefore, unless a student is lucky, the debt acquired is staggering by the time he/she graduates. At the rate of $31,395 tuition per year, assuming that a student received a full Federal Pell Grant, a student would graduate with a $103,380 dollar debt, before considering taxes and interest rates. If the interest rate was as low as 6%, the amount would accrue an additional $6202.8 per year.
